Overview""The Home Medical Library, Volume 1 of 6"" by Kenelm Winslow offers a glimpse into the world of early 20th-century health and home care. This meticulously prepared print republication presents accessible medical advice for the general public. Explore insights into first aid, common ailments, and the prevailing understanding of medicine at the time. While medical practices have evolved significantly, this volume offers a fascinating historical perspective on popular medicine and self-help. Delve into the foundations of home-based healthcare and gain an appreciation for the evolution of medical knowledge. A valuable resource for anyone interested in the history of medicine and health.
